Review Of Medigap Plans
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ans to choose from. These insurance plans are regulated by the US authorities Medicare and are designed to work with Initial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are doesn’t cover in full (the 20% that’s left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a plan letter A-N. Because the insurance plans regulated and are standardized, the benefits are just the same no matter what company is offering the plan. The only difference between exactly the same Medigap insurance plan letter with firms that are different is the price. For example, a Plan F with Aetna and a Plan F with AARP are just the same the only difference between them is the price the insurance companies bill.. .. Medigap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is one of the very popular addition insurance plans. This Medigap plan covers 100% of everything that is left over by Original Medicare. For instance, F insures the Part A deductible, all hospital bills, and whatever occurs in every other medical facility at 100% or a doctor ‘s office. This can be the only Medicare Supplement Plan that offers complete complete coverage to 100%.
Medicare Supplement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a insurance plan we like to urge the most and often referred to as the Gold Plan. It’s nearly identical to Plan F. The only difference is an annual de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the advantages are exactly the same as Plan F. When Is The Best Time To Buy A Medigap Plan?
The best time to purchase Medicare Supplement Plan is when you are first eligible for Medicare; for Medigap during your open enrollment. During this time which starts continue for half a year and six months before your 65th birthday after your 65th birthday it is possible to join a Medicare Supplement Plan no matter your health. There aren’t any questions for preexisting states and you’ll be able to get any Medigap plan you need from any carrier
In case you are looking to change insurance plans or get a plan for the first time and past the age of 65 you may need certainly to answer some basic health questions to qualify. Most folks and qualify so you still ought to have the ability to get a plan.
